Glucosamine vs Collagen vs MSM: Key Differences
Glucosamine
Glucosamine is something that’s already in our body. It is a combination of sugar and protein that helps build cartilage. Cartilage is the tissue that cushions our joints. Our body uses glucosamine to build and maintain the molecules that make cartilage strong and able to absorb shocks. When we get older our body does not make as much glucosamine as it used to. That is when taking glucosamine as a supplement can help. It gives our body a lot of glucosamine to work with so our body can keep building and maintaining cartilage, which is what glucosamine is used for.
The sulfate form of glucosamine is always found to be more effective for the body. It works better than the hydrochloride form of glucosamine in studies that compare them. The sulfate form of glucosamine is the one that is used often in medical studies that have good results and it is the form that the European Food Safety Authority recognizes for helping to keep cartilage healthy.

Collagen
Collagen is the abundant protein in our body. It forms the structure of cartilage, tendons, ligaments and synovial membranes. As we age our body produces collagen. After we turn 30 our natural collagen production goes down by 1% every year. We can get collagen peptides, which are broken down into smaller pieces. These peptides get absorbed by our gut then travel to our tissue. They help stimulate local fibroblasts to make more collagen. Research confirms this is how hydroxyproline-containing peptides work. Collagen peptides help our body make collagen.
Type II collagen is specifically concentrated in joint cartilage, making it particularly relevant for osteoarthritis. The 2025 RCT published in the Journal of Clinical Medicine found that 10g/day of hydrolyzed collagen peptides (types I and III) significantly improved WOMAC pain and function scores at 8 weeks in 160 OA patients. A separate 2025 RCT in BMC Musculoskeletal Disorders confirmed significant improvements in pain, quality of life, and balance scores with mixed collagen type supplementation.
MSM (Methylsulfonylmethane)
MSM or methylsulfonylmethane is a compound that has sulfur in it. You can find MSM in amounts in fruits and vegetables. It’s also in tissues. MSM works in a way compared to glucosamine and collagen. Of helping to build cartilage MSM mainly helps to reduce inflammation and fight off damage caused by free radicals. The sulfur from MSM helps make collagen and connective tissue. Studies show that MSM can decrease proteins that cause inflammation in joint tissue. MSM helps with tissue.
MSM is good for you. It helps your body make collagen. MSM reduces inflammation. A 2021 meta-analysis published in Nutrients (PubMed ID 34065350) pooled data from six RCTs involving over 500 participants with knee osteoarthritis. The authors found that MSM at doses of 1.5 — 6g per day was associated with modest but statistically significant reductions in pain and improvements in physical function compared to placebo. Effect sizes were modest — meaningful, but not dramatic.

Benefits, Side Effects, and Who Should Take Each
| Feature | Glucosamine | Collagen | MSM |
| Primary benefit | Cartilage maintenance, OA symptom relief | Cartilage matrix, tendon, ligament support | Reduces joint inflammation and oxidative stress |
| Best for | Knee and hip osteoarthritis | Active people, post-injury, general joint ageing | Inflammatory joint pain, recovery after exercise |
| Time to effect | 8–12 weeks | 8+ weeks | 4–8 weeks |
| Main side effects | Mild GI upset, bloating | Generally very well tolerated | GI upset at high doses |
| Drug interactions | May interact with warfarin – discuss with doctor | Minimal | Minimal at standard doses |
| Shellfish allergy note | Many forms derived from shellfish | Choose marine vs bovine by preference | No allergen concerns |
| Evidence quality | Long-term, largest body of RCT data | Strong recent RCTs (2025); some inconsistency | Moderate; 6 RCTs in 2021 meta-analysis |
Glucosamine side effects
- Mild nausea, bloating, diarrhea at higher doses
- Possible warfarin interaction — always disclose
- Shellfish-derived versions unsuitable for severe seafood allergies
- Otherwise generally very well tolerated
Collagen side effects
- Among the safest supplements available
- Mild GI discomfort in some users at high doses
- Choose marine vs bovine based on dietary preferences
- No significant drug interactions known at typical doses
MSM side effects
- GI upset, bloating at high doses (>3g+)
- Headache reported in some early-dose users
- No serious drug interactions documented
- Well tolerated in clinical trials at standard doses
Which Joint Supplement Has the Strongest Scientific Evidence?
This is the question that really matters. The honest answer is not as simple as many articles say. The strength of evidence for each of these three compounds is different. This difference should directly affect your decision.
Glucosamine sulfate
Has the longest and deepest evidence base of the three. Multiple long-term RCTs, including the GAIT trial (1,583 patients) and European GUIDE trial, have specifically examined glucosamine sulfate for knee osteoarthritis. The EFSA has granted an authorized health claim for cartilage maintenance. The caveat: some large-scale studies (like the NIH-funded GAIT trial) found glucosamine worked better than placebo in a subgroup with moderate-to-severe pain but not in the overall cohort – underscoring that it works for some people and conditions but not universally.
GAIT Trial · European GUIDE Trial · EFSA authorization, 2009
Collagen peptides
The evidence has improved significantly in 2025. A 160-patient double-blind RCT published in the Journal of Clinical Medicine found 10g/day of hydrolyzed collagen peptides (types I & III) significantly improved WOMAC scores at 8 weeks in OA patients. A separate 2025 RCT in BMC Musculoskeletal Disorders found significant effects on pain, quality of life, and function. However, a 2025 meta-analysis in Clinical and Experimental Rheumatology described the findings as inconsistent across the field — so while the recent trials are encouraging, the broader evidence base remains mixed.
JCM 2025 · BMC Musculoskelet Disord 2025 · Clin Exp Rheumatol 2025
MSM
The 2021 Nutrients meta-analysis (PubMed ID 34065350) covering 6 RCTs and 500+ participants showed modest but statistically significant benefits for pain and function in knee osteoarthritis. Effect sizes are smaller than glucosamine sulfate in the best studies, and most individual trials are short-term. MSM’s strongest position may be as an adjunct anti-inflammatory in combination with one of the other two rather than as a standalone first-choice supplement — a role the evidence does support.

Final Verdict: Which Joint Supplement Is Best for You?
Choose glucosamine if you…
- Have diagnosed knee or hip osteoarthritis
- Want the most studied and longest-backed evidence
- Are primarily managing structural cartilage loss
- Have no warfarin or blood-thinning medication concerns
Choose collagen if you…
- Are an active person with tendon, ligament, or sports-related joint pain
- Want to support overall connective tissue health, not just cartilage
- Prefer a supplement with minimal side-effect risk
- Are under 60 with early-stage joint wear, not severe OA
Choose MSM if you…
- Have inflammatory joint pain as the dominant symptom
- Experience post-exercise joint soreness regularly
- Want to try a lower-cost adjunct supplement alongside the other two
- Are looking for faster initial relief than glucosamine typically offers
